From the anglo-saxon epic, transcribed into a poem about a thousand years ago, I've painted Beowulf and Grendel. I've always wanted to paint this scene and have had an absolute blast with it. I did take a few liberties with the setting as in the original story, Grendel ambushes Beowulf in the Mead hall while he pretends to sleep. I wanted to be a little more epic and most of all, wanted to depict the ravaged country side that Grendel had plagued.
